## Deployment

Plugin authors targeting the Larkspur Wiki must respect role-based access when rendering content. Your plugin receives the caller's effective role — viewer, editor, or admin — and must never cache output across roles, or restricted sections may leak. The sandbox enforces this at review time. To test locally, run the harness with the configuration shown below.

service settings:
[istmir]
host = istmir.nelvrocorp.internal
user = istmir_svc
database = istmir_prod

Short answer: yes, eventually. Legacy cron support in the Orbita plugin host gets switched off at the end of the deprecation window, and Flowline workflows are the replacement. The good news is the migration shim handles most schedules automatically — define a workflow manifest, point it at your existing entrypoint, and you're mostly done. Retries and backoff come free. If your plugin does anything clever with overlapping runs, read the concurrency guide first. Stuck? Reach out to the platform crew.

billing contact of fajog-fafop = fraox.istdor@nelvrosys.corp

The Emberline ledger API exposes a freeze endpoint that release managers must call before each deploy; it blocks point accrual and redemption while balances migrate. Unfreezing happens automatically after the post-deploy checksum passes. All freeze calls go through the internal release gateway and require authentication. The key for the release gateway is listed below.

API key for yagag-fawif: zpat4_Gful